.register-content {
   padding-bottom: 30px;
}

.wx-marketing{
	width:100%;
	height: auto;
	margin: 0 auto;
	min-width:1200px;
}
.wx-marketing img{
	width:100%;
	height: auto;
	
}

.advance-handle span{
	width:350px;
	height:2px;
	background: #e5e5e5;
	display: inline-block;
}
.register-content{
	margin-top:68px ;
	border:2px solid #e2e2e2
}

.advance-handle{
		border-bottom:1px solid #e5e5e5 ;
}
.login-text {
    margin-top: 25px;
    width: 346px;
    font-size: 14px;
    line-height: 18px;
    height: 18px;
    padding: 12px 8px 12px 10px;
    border: 1px solid #ddd;
}
.advance-handle-content{ 
	display:block
	margin: 0 10px;
	line-height: 98px;
	height:98px;
	text-align: center;
	font-size: 20px;
	color:##03b1fa;		

}
.item-user label i{
	left:227px;
	color:gray;
}

.item-user-special label i {
    left: 87px;
}
.item-user label button {
    position: absolute;
    right: 302px;
    top: 31px;
    width: 88px;
    background: #e5e5e5;
    height: 32px;
    line-height: 32px;
    text-align: center;
    border-radius: 4px;
    border: 0;
    font-size: 14px;
    color: #999999;
    list-style-type: none;
    outline: none;
}

.item-user button{
	 width: 96px;
    background: #fff;
    height: 44px;
    line-height: 44px;
    text-align: center;
    border-radius: 4px;
    border: 1px solid #3cbdf1;
    font-size: 14px;
    color: #999999;
    list-style-type: none;
    outline: none;
    margin-left:14px;
}
#tel-number{
	width:234px; 
}
.choose-select{
	position: relative;
}
.choose-select label {
    font-size: 16px;
    
}

.choose-select label i{
	position: absolute;
	font-size: 24px;
	left:227px;
	top:32px;
}
.choose-select .form-control {
    width: 165px;
    height: 44px;
    margin-top: 25px;
    text-align: center;
    font-size: 14px;
    padding-left:46px;
    border:1px solid #DBDBDB;
    -webkit-appearance: none; 
    color:#333333;
    background: transparent;
    background: url(../img/business_handle/bz1.png) no-repeat 90% center;
    background-size:18px 12px;
}

.form-control-address {
    width: 165px;
    height: 44px;
    margin-top: 25px;
    margin-left: 33px;
    font-size: 14px;
    color:#333333;
    padding-left:46px;
    -webkit-appearance: none; 
    border:1px solid #DBDBDB;
    background: transparent;
    background: url(../img/business_handle/bz1.png) no-repeat 90% center;
    background-size:18px 12px;
}
.call-time{
	text-align: center;
	margin-top: 20px;
	position: relative;
	
}
.call-time i{
	position: absolute;
	font-size: 24px;
	left:227px;
	top:10px;
}
.call-time .call-time-content{
	float: left;
	font-size: 16px;
	margin-left: 275px;
	height:48px;
	line-height: 48px;
}

.call-time ul li,.call-time ol li{
	/*become*/
	float:left;
	width:107px;
	height:48px;
	border:1px solid #DBDBDB;
	border-radius: 6px;
	line-height: 48px;
	text-align: center;
	background: #FFF;
	font-size: 14px;
	color: #333333;
}
.call-time ul li.activeShow,.call-time ol li.activeShow{
	border-color: #3cbdf1;
}
.call-time .margin-time{
	margin: 0 20px;
}
.call-time ol {
	/*become*/
	text-align: center;
	margin-left: 360px;
	margin-top: 20px;
}
.sure-button button{     
	list-style-type: none;
    outline: none;
	text-align: center;
	 border: 0;
	font-size: 18px;
	width:200px;
	height:46px;
	line-height: 46px;
	color:#fff;
	background:#03b1fa;
	border-radius: 6px;
	margin: 0 auto;
	margin-top: 30px;

}

.yan-name{
	font-size: 16px;
	color:red;
	line-height:32px ;
}
.yan-phone{
	/*margin-left: -10px;*/
	font-size: 16px;
	color:red;
	line-height:32px ;
}

.experience-success{
	color: green;
	font-size: 20px;
	
	line-height: 40px;
}
